The move is also a vote of confidence in the power of the creative imagination at a time when the bottom line dominates much of an industry obsessed with exponential growth and number crunching.
Simons was born in the town of Neerpelt in rural Belgium, “a village between cows and sheep” as he once toldHis mother was a cleaning lady, his father a night watchman in the Belgian army, but his education in taste began with his inspiring aunts who lived in flat-roofed villas with Verner Panton and Eero Saarinen furniture that gave their nephew a lifelong passion for mid-century aesthetics: it’s one that Miuccia Prada shares.
“Even if the style is classic,” Prada said in 1992, “there has to be a detail, a fabulous fabric, something unusual that puts the woman’s imagination to work.”Photo: Yannis Vlamos / Indigitalimages.com “I’ve always thought Prada clothes looked normal, but not quite normal,” Miuccia Prada has said. “Maybe they have little twists about them that are disturbing, or something about them that’s not quite acceptable. Perhaps there’s a bit of bad taste. But bad taste isn’t bad taste: it’s different taste. Besides, kitsch is part of today.”Raf Simons for Jil Sander Spring 2012 Ready-to-Wear“For me,” Prada has said, “the thing that is important about fashion is expression.
